ISLAMABAD: Condemning today’s car bomb blast at a police station in Lakki Marwat, President Asif Ali Zardari termed the attack a cowardly act of terrorism.
In a statement issued from the President House on Monday, President Zardari said his government, police and nation are fully determined to root out the menace of militancy.
Describing the martyred policemen as national heroes, he said the government would leave no stone unturned for the complete elimination of terrorism.
He directed authorities to provide the best treatment available to injured policemen.
At least 17 people, including nine policemen, were killed and several others injured following a powerful suicide car attack at a police station in Lakki Marwat in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a early Monday morning. SAMAA

KARACHI: Unknown gunmen shot dead an activist of a religious party in Line Area of Karachi on Monday.
Following the incident, an angry mob took to the streets and started aerial firing.
According to information, enraged people are targeting passers-by, motor cyclists and other travelers. They also pelted stones at a passenger bus.
Tension gripped the Line Area, where shops and markets were immediately closed. SAMAA

Soldier dies in Indian firing at LoC
A Pakistani soldier got martyred in unprovoked firing by Indian troops at Buttal Sector at the Line of Control on Sunday.
Pakistan has lodged protest with India over the firing incident and demanded flag meeting forthwith on the issue, sources said.
The local population has restricted to homes due to Indian border security forces firing across the border.

nfinity Ward staff sues Activision for up to $500 million
After several high profile staff walkouts, an analyst believes the studio behind Modern Warfare 2 will be ‘essentially closed’ once the next map pack launches.
Earlier this month we reported that an Infinity Ward insider said that the studio will continue to crumble in the wake of some major staff departures. Now an analyst has said that the dev could shut down completely.

“Continued defections from their Infinity Ward studio have created meaningful uncertainty around the future of their Call of Duty: Modern Warfare franchise,” said Janco Partners analyst Mike Hickey.
He then goes on to call it: “We expect Infinity Ward studio will be essentially closed after their next map pack release, with development work on Modern Warfare 3 spread between two studios not historically tied to the franchise.”
Guinness World Records recently said that the launch of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 2 was the most successful entertainment launch of all time. At least they went out with a bang.
